Nelson had been hailed in dublin seven years earlier, after the battle of the nile, as defender of the harp and crown, the respective symbols of ireland and britain. When news of trafalgar reached the city on 8 november, there were similar scenes of patriotic celebration, together with a desire that the fallen hero should be commemorated.

King edward vii did support the nelson centenary memorial fund of the british and foreign sailors society, which sold trafalgar centenary souvenirs marked with the royal cypher. A gala was held on 21 october at the royal albert hall in aid of the fund, which included a specially commissioned film by alfred john west entitled our navy.
